Distribution

This plant exhibits a specific geographical range centered within the Northeast Tropical Africa region. Its distribution is notably concentrated across several key countries in this area. Specifically, it can be found growing in the landscapes of Chad and Eritrea. The species also inhabits significant portions of Ethiopia and Somalia. Finally, its presence extends through the territories of both Sudan and South Sudan.
